By I. Soussis MD How successful is intrauterine insemination in infertile women with endometriosis? Tummon et al. 1997 enrolled 103 infertile couples with endometriosis stage I and II in a prospective randomized  study. Of those patients 53 underwent superovulation treatment with gonadotrophins and intrauterine insemination (127 cycles)...
